The Role of Licensing and Regulation
The regulatory landscape for online gambling is constantly evolving, varying significantly from country to country and even state to state. Bovada operates under a license from the Curacao eGaming authority, which is a common licensing jurisdiction for many online gambling operators. While this license provides a degree of oversight, it's essential for players to understand that Curacao licenses aren’t generally considered as stringent as those issued by authorities in Europe or North America. Understanding the implications of this regulatory status is crucial for assessing the level of consumer protection offered. Players should always investigate the licensing details of any platform they choose to use to ensure a degree of accountability and fairness.

Deposit and Withdrawal Methods
The availability of convenient and secure payment methods is paramount for any online betting platform. Bovada understands this and offers a variety of deposit and withdrawal options to cater to different preferences. Traditional methods, such as credit and debit cards, are accepted, but with varying degrees of success due to banking restrictions in some regions. Cryptocurrency has become increasingly popular due to its speed, security, and anonymity. Bovada fully embraces this trend, accepting Bitcoin, Bitcoin Cash, Ethereum, Litecoin, and other cryptocurrencies. Withdrawal times can vary depending on the method selected, with cryptocurrencies generally offering the fastest payouts. Understanding the fees associated with each method is also crucial for maximizing value.
Processing Times and Associated Fees
Processing times for withdrawals are a frequent point of concern for online bettors. While Bovada aims to process withdrawals promptly, delays can occur due to verification procedures or banking limitations. Cryptocurrency withdrawals are typically processed much faster than traditional methods. It’s important to note that Bovada may impose fees on certain withdrawal methods, particularly for bank wire transfers. These fees should be clearly disclosed to users before they initiate a withdrawal request. Players should carefully review the platform's withdrawal policy to understand the processing times and associated fees for each option. This allows for realistic expectations and avoids potential frustration.
